Output cb8da4e2ee309d6481d93797014d6e7a42f9299d80cad8b293c0c5db5667292f:41

value
528892
script pubkey
OP_0 OP_PUSHBYTES_20 be66b56f5bcf4c0b909139ad403cb147ac6a4bb6
address
bc1qhent2m6meaxqhyy38xk5q093g7kx5jakpj5rjs
transaction
cb8da4e2ee309d6481d93797014d6e7a42f9299d80cad8b293c0c5db5667292f
confirmations
166398
spent
true